There is an 18 being sold in Pompano Beach that you might want to steer clear of.
http://www.boattrader.com/listing/1997-Donzi-18-Classic-101667143
This boat boat was the one that Belonged to Jeff Herrin.
It was totalled by the insurance company because of termites and
ended up on the national liquidators site.
Notice that it has no carpet. Jeff still has the carpet for the boat.
I personally installed the teal trim rings on the gauges on this boat.
Another dead give away is the dual swim platforms on the boat.
They are asking 22k for this boat. I would definetly get a marine survey on this boat
before purchasing it.
